Lopinavir/Ritonavir mechanism of action analysis in COVID-19
Lopinavir/Ritonavir (Kaletra) is a combination of the antivirals Lopinavir and Ritonavir, that were originally designed to inhibit HIV from replicating by binding to the protease. Similarly, it has been postulated that the drug could also bind to the protease of SARS-CoV-2. The drug is currently being tested for the treatment of COVID-19. Explore the live … Read More
Dexamethasone mechanism of action analysis in the treatment of SARS-COV-2 induced infections
Dexamethasone is a widely-used and safe steroid that has been studied in the context of treating viral respiratory disorders, and is THE FIRST drug that has been shown to reduce mortality of patients with severe COVID-19. Explore the live graph.
